Director of Recruiting Joshua Thompson leaving Arkansas

quote:

Arkansas Director of Recruiting Joshua Thompson leaving the Razorbacks for a new position with the Auburn Tigers, HawgSports learned on Wednesday.

Thompson will be taking "more of a Director of Football Operations" role on the Plains, per sources, as he has aspirations to work in administration. He is expected to arrive in Auburn on Thursday morning.

Thompson joined the Razorbacks' staff in May of 2019 under then-head coach Chad Morris. He was then retained by new Arkansas head coach Sam Pittman, and helped guide the Hogs to finishes of No. 30 and No. 21 in the national recruiting rankings in the classes of 2020 and 2021, respectively. The Texas native worked at Louisiana and Texas A&M prior to moving to Fayetteville.


quote:

Thompson's departure marks the fourth thus far on Sam Pittman's staff this offseason. Wide receivers coach Justin Stepp took the same position at South Carolina, linebackers coach Rion Rhoades is reportedly taking on an off-the-field position previously held by Bobby Allen, and tight ends coach Jon Cooper has already been replaced by former Southern Miss offensive line coach Cody Kennedy.

Sources indicate that Arkansas may still have more shakeups in the days ahead.
